how to make a fruit flower arrangement?
To make a fruit flower arrangement, you will need a variety of fresh fruits such as strawberries, grapes, melons, pineapples, and oranges. You will also need a sharp knife, a cutting board, and some skewers or toothpicks.
Start by washing and drying all the fruits. Then, cut the melons and pineapples into slices or wedges. Use a small cookie cutter to cut flower shapes out of the melon slices. Thread the fruits onto skewers or toothpicks, alternating colors and shapes to create a visually appealing arrangement.
To make the arrangement look like a bouquet of flowers, place the skewers or toothpicks into a foam block or a vase filled with water. You can also add some greenery by using mint leaves or kale as a base.
Finally, you can add some extra flair by drizzling honey or melted chocolate over the fruit flowers or by adding some edible flowers like pansies or violets. Your fruit flower arrangement is now ready to be enjoyed as a healthy and beautiful centerpiece or snack.

4、 Designing the arrangement with color and texture
How to make a fruit flower arrangement:
Designing the arrangement with color and texture is an important aspect of creating a visually appealing fruit flower arrangement. Start by selecting a variety of fruits that have different colors and textures. For example, you could use strawberries, kiwis, pineapples, oranges, and grapes. Cut the fruits into different shapes and sizes to add variety to the arrangement.
When designing the arrangement, consider the color wheel and choose complementary colors to create a harmonious look. For example, pair red strawberries with green kiwis or yellow pineapples with purple grapes. You can also add pops of contrasting colors to create visual interest.
Texture is also important in creating a dynamic fruit flower arrangement. Use fruits with different textures, such as smooth oranges and bumpy grapes, to add depth and dimension to the arrangement. You can also add texture by using different cutting techniques, such as slicing, dicing, and carving.
To assemble the arrangement, start with a sturdy base, such as a large platter or bowl. Arrange the fruits in a way that creates a balanced and visually appealing composition. You can use toothpicks or skewers to secure the fruits in place and add height to the arrangement.
